November 10, 1998
UAS SITKA CAMPUS DIRECTOR TO RESIGN IN JANUARY

UAS Sitka Campus Director Elaine Sunde has announced her resignation effective in January. "My reasons are both personal and professional," Sunde said.

On the personal side Sunde said her husband has recently retired and is "ready to play." Professionally, she said, "I feel satisfied with what the campus has accomplished and with its strong future. I could continue doing 'what I do' but believe every organization periodically should have new leadership to blaze new trails."

UAS Chancellor Marshall Lind praised Sunde's work and accomplishments. " We are sorry Elaine is leaving as Sitka campus director, but we hope to continue to use her expertise and skills on special university projects in the future."

This semester Sunde accepted a special assignment for the chancellor and U.A. President Mark Hamilton to design a statewide outreach program. The first phase of that project is now complete. Sunde said as the specifics of the outreach program are developed she may again be involved in the project.

Chancellor Lind has appointed assistant campus director Kathie Etulain as acting director while a national search for a new director is conducted. "We hope to have a search committee in place in the next couple of weeks," Lind said.

"I have no doubt," Sunde said, "that both this campus and this community will attract many highly qualified candidates."

"Elaine has helped develop UAS Sitka into a statewide model of excellence for extended campuses," Lind said. "She has been innovative and creative while implementing large projects and equally effective while managing the day to day responsibilities of a campus director. Throughout her tenure, Elaine has demonstrated outstanding leadership to her community, her campus, and her state."

Lind also praised Sunde for her leadership in another area. "Elaine has helped create a distance education program that is recognized around the country. As the result of her initiatives and successes, students across the state are able to receive quality education and job training without having to leave their communities."

Between now and January, Sunde will work on campus projects including completing the final report on the 3-year Native student retention program, finishing annual evaluations, preparing for the transition to a new director, and helping with on-going campus projects.

Sunde came to the UAS Sitka campus as a faculty member in 1988. She served as assistant director from 1989 to 1991 when she was appointed director.
